Dictionary of American Family Names,
Oxford University Press, ISBN 0-19-508137-4

Danish: habitational name from any of several places called �rum, named as a compound of �r ?gravel beach? + hem ?dwelling?. This name is also found in Norway, of Danish origin.

English: variant of Orme 1.

Northern English: from the Old Norse personal name Ormr, originally a byname meaning ?snake?, ?serpent?, ?dragon?.

French: topographic name for someone who lived near a conspicuous elm tree, from Old French orme (Latin ulmus).

